Java 无法在mac中打开数据集成应用程序
当我使用我的终端从macOS Catalina打开数据集成时,我得到了这个错误 我键入此命令。/spoon.sh。可能遗漏了什么 -一般-错误版本5.2.0.0,buildguy于2014-09-30_19-48-28发布的版本1:java.lang.NullPointerException -一般-位于org.eclipse.swt.widgets.Control.internal\u new\u gc未知源 -通用-位于org.eclipse.swt.graphics.GC.Unknown Source -通用-位于org.eclipse.swt.graphics.GC.Unknown Source -General-位于org.eclipse.swt.custom.CLabel.getTotalize未知源 -General-位于org.eclipse.swt.custom.CLabel.onPaintUnknown Source -General-位于org.eclipse.swt.custom.CLabel$1.paintControlUnknown Source -一般-位于org.eclipse.swt.widgets.TypedListener.handleEventUnknown Source -General-位于org.eclipse.swt.widgets.EventTable.sendEventUnknown Source -General-位于org.eclipse.swt.widgets.Display.sendEvent未知源 -常规-位于org.eclipse.swt.widgets.Widget.sendEventUnknown Source -常规-位于org.eclipse.swt.widgets.Widget.sendEventUnknown Source -常规-位于org.eclipse.swt.widgets.Widget.sendEventUnknown Source -General-位于org.eclipse.swt.widgets.Control.drawWidgetUnknown Source -General-位于org.eclipse.swt.widgets.Canvas.drawWidgetUnknown源 -General-位于org.eclipse.swt.widgets.Widget.DrawRect未知源 -General-位于org.eclipse.swt.widgets.Canvas.DrawRect未知源 -General-位于org.eclipse.swt.widgets.Display.WindowProc未知源 -一般-位于org.eclipse.swt.internal.cocoa.OS.objc_msgsendsupershive Method -一般-位于org.eclipse.swt.widgets.Display.applicationExtentEventMachingMaskunknown源 -常规-位于org.eclipse.swt.widgets.Display.applicationProcUnknown Source -一般-位于org.eclipse.swt.internal.cocoa.OS.objc_msgSendNative方法 -一般-位于org.eclipse.swt.internal.cocoa.NSApplication.nextEventMatchingMaskUnknown源 -常规-位于org.eclipse.swt.widgets.Display.readandDispatch未知源 -概述-位于org.pentaho.di.ui.spoon.dialog.TipsDialog.openTipsDialog.java:171 -一般-位于org.pentaho.di.ui.spoon.spoon.startSpoon.java:7900 -常规-位于org.pentaho.di.ui.spoon.spoon.createContentsSpoon.java:9186 -General-位于org.eclipse.jface.window.window.createWindow.java:426 -General-位于org.eclipse.jface.window.window.openWindow.java:785 -一般-位于org.pentaho.di.ui.spoon.spoon.startSpoon.java:9201 -General-位于org.pentaho.di.ui.spoon.spoon.mainsoon.java:648 -常规-位于sun.reflect.NativeMethodAccessorImpl.invoke0Native方法 -常规-位于sun.reflect.NativeMethodAccessorImpl.invokeNativeMethodAccessorImpl.java:62 -General-at sun.reflect.DelegatingMethodAccessorImpl.invokeDelegatingMethodAccessorImpl.java:43 -General-位于java.lang.reflect.Method.invokeMethod.java:498 -General-位于org.pentaho.commons.launcher.launcher.mainluncher.java:92 前往 下载macOS的最新jar 您必须将其放入/libswt/osx64中。 您不必更改文件名,但必须删除原来的swt.jar 前往 下载macOS的最新jar 您必须将其放入/libswt/osx64中。Java 无法在mac中打开数据集成应用程序,java,eclipse,maven,pentaho-spoon,Java,Eclipse,Maven,Pentaho Spoon,当我使用我的终端从macOS Catalina打开数据集成时,我得到了这个错误 我键入此命令。/spoon.sh。可能遗漏了什么 -一般-错误版本5.2.0.0,buildguy于2014-09-30_19-48-28发布的版本1:java.lang.NullPointerException -一般-位于org.eclipse.swt.widgets.Control.internal\u new\u gc未知源 -通用-位于org.eclipse.swt.graphics.GC.Unknown
您不必更改文件名,但必须删除原来的swt.jar 下载最新版本的swt.jar并在libswt/osx64中替换它对我有效。下载最新版本的swt.jar并在libswt/osx64中替换它对我有效。这是正确的答案。我不知道你为什么沮丧这是正确的答案。不知道为什么你被否决了